You’ll also get a 3-month Special Election Period in case your Medicare Advantage or Medicare Part D Prescription Drug Plan terminates its contract with Medicare. This period begins two months before the contract ends and runs an extra month after the contract ends. If Medicare terminates your plan’s contract, you'll have a Special Election Period that begins 1 month earlier than the termination effective date and ends 2 months after the effective date of the termination. When you begin Part B, it triggers a particular election period that lets you make changes to your coverage outside of the same old enrollment periods. If you don’t enroll in Medicare Part B throughout your preliminary enrollment period, you've another likelihood each year to enroll throughout a “common enrollment period” from January 1 through March 31. You can join Medicare Part B at any time that you have coverage through present or active employment. Or you can join Medicare in the course of the eight-month Special Enrollment Period that starts when your employer or union group coverage ends otherwise you stop working . If you get COBRA or retiree benefits after you cease working, keep in mind that this doesn’t depend as coverage primarily based on current employment; make sure you don’t wait till your COBRA benefits finish to enroll in Medicare Part B.
